Job Title: Financial Analyst
Job Overview:
Contemporary Staffing Solutions is seeking a Financial Analyst to join our client in a role that supports key business operations and contributes to important organizational initiatives. This Direct Hire opportunity is Remote for candidates located in Pennsylvania, New Jersey, New York, Delaware, or Washington, DC. The Financial Analyst will help maintain the reliability of a financial management platform used for billing, timekeeping, reporting, and account administration within a professional services environment. This position offers meaningful collaboration with accounting, billing, and business users while providing exposure to system improvements, financial controls, data analysis, and operational process enhancements.

Key Responsibilities of the Financial Analyst:

  • Deliver responsive support for financial system users by researching questions involving time records, billing activity, account configuration, financial reports, and related workflows.
  • Analyze accounting and revenue processes to identify system dependencies, clarify business needs, and recommend practical improvements that strengthen daily operations.
  • Coordinate system updates and enhancement efforts by gathering requirements, evaluating potential impacts, completing functional and regression testing, and assisting business users during UAT.
  • Ensure the accuracy of financial information by using basic SQL queries and reconciliation techniques to review billing, matter, timekeeping, and reporting data across connected systems.
  • Maintain user access, security permissions, reference information, process guides, and internal knowledge resources while escalating complex technical concerns with clear supporting documentation.
Qualifications and Skills for the Financial Analyst: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, Information Systems, or a related discipline.
  • Three to six or more years of experience supporting financial applications, administering accounting systems, or performing financial analysis.
  • Previous exposure to legal billing or accounting technology is strongly preferred, with experience in a law firm or professional services setting considered especially valuable.
  • Working knowledge of billing operations, timekeeping processes, financial reporting, data validation, and basic SQL query development.
  • Ability to investigate system concerns, document business requirements, support testing activities, and communicate technical findings clearly to finance and operational users.
